Latest Patents
Gerry Capocci holds a patent for "Natural Products Composites." This invention discloses composites that are protected against the harmful effects of microorganisms. The composites consist of at least one natural product, a thermoplastic resin, and an effective amount of an antifungal agent. Additionally, they are designed to withstand weathering and color formation through the incorporation of light stabilizers and specific metal compounds. The natural products used can include wood flour, flax, hemp, jute, kenaf, or rice husk, while the thermoplastic resin may be polyethylene or polypropylene. The antifungal agent, such as thiabendazole, is integrated through various melt processing techniques.
Career Highlights
Gerry Capocci has worked with Ciba Specialty Chemicals Corporation, where he has been able to apply his innovative ideas in a practical setting. His experience in the industry has allowed him to develop and refine his inventions, contributing to advancements in material science.
